Written by a non-Mormon historian, this work shows an objective yet sympathetic look at the spread of the Mormon Church in the Southwest. Looking at the entire Arizona Territory as his field of study as well as the march of the Mormon Battalion, the author discusses LDS impact on the California Goldrush; the make-up of the State of Deseret; and many early trails through Arizona. Particular mention is made of Jacob Hamblin; various Indian uprisings; and the massive numbers and histories of LDS settlements organized throughout Arizona - he documents about 250 such settlements.
